Overview
The Thermo Fisher Scientific Heraeus Labofuge 400 R is a high-performance refrigerated benchtop centrifuge engineered for precision, reproducibility, and operational safety in demanding laboratory environments. Designed around the principles of fixed-angle and horizontal rotor sedimentation dynamics, it delivers consistent separation performance across diverse sample classes—including cells, subcellular organelles, nucleic acids, proteins, and precipitated biomolecules—under controlled thermal conditions. Its brushless direct-drive motor eliminates carbon wear, ensuring long-term rotational stability and minimal maintenance over extended service life. The integrated air-cooled refrigeration system maintains chamber temperatures between –9 °C and +40 °C, with active temperature regulation during operation to prevent sample freezing—a critical safeguard for thermosensitive biologicals such as primary cell suspensions or enzyme preparations. With a maximum RCF of 12,568 × g and a top speed of 11,500 rpm, the Labofuge 400 R meets the performance thresholds required for routine isolation of ribosomes, viral particles, and extracellular vesicles, while remaining compact enough for standard biosafety cabinet integration.

Sample Compatibility & Compliance
The Labofuge 400 R accommodates a broad spectrum of sample containers—from 0.2 mL PCR tubes to 180 mL centrifuge bottles—across multiple rotor geometries. Its 24-position 1.5 mL fixed-angle rotor enables high-RCF pelleting of small-volume lysates; the 4 × 180 mL horizontal rotor supports large-scale cell harvests and serum separation; and the cytospin-compatible horizontal rotor facilitates standardized monolayer preparation for histopathological analysis. All rotors are individually serialized and calibrated per ISO 15197:2013 Annex B requirements for rotational accuracy. The instrument complies with IEC 61010-1 (Safety Requirements for Electrical Equipment), EN 61326-1 (EMC for Laboratory Use), and FDA 21 CFR Part 11-ready firmware architecture when paired with optional Thermo Fisher Connect software—supporting audit trails, electronic signatures, and user-access controls for GLP/GMP-regulated workflows.

FAQ
Does the Labofuge 400 R support automatic rotor identification?
Yes—each rotor contains an RFID tag recognized upon insertion, ensuring correct RCF calculation and preventing overspeed operation.
Can the centrifuge maintain temperature stability during prolonged runs?
Yes—the air-cooled system actively regulates chamber temperature within ±1 °C of setpoint across all run durations up to 99 minutes.
Is the instrument compatible with third-party rotors?
No—only Thermo Fisher–certified rotors are supported to guarantee mechanical safety, thermal performance, and regulatory compliance.
